Bills · 2013-2014 Regular Session

SB 635

Died at session end Official bill text Atom feed

Relating to: the revenue limit of any school district that operates a four-year-old kindergarten program. (FE)

What this bill does

Plain-language analysis by the nonpartisan Legislative Reference Bureau

Beginning in the 2014-15 school year, this bill reduces the revenue limit of any

school district that operates a four-year-old kindergarten program by the amount

by which the school district's revenue limit would otherwise exceed $7,000 per pupil

for pupils enrolled in the program.
